Как отключить qt-создатель из авто здания при попытке отладки?Отключить создание автозапуска qt при отладке
В настоящее время при нажатии кнопки отладки автоматически начинается сборка. Я хочу отключить это и просто перейти к отладке.
Как отключить qt-создатель из авто здания при попытке отладки?Отключить создание автозапуска qt при отладке
В настоящее время при нажатии кнопки отладки автоматически начинается сборка. Я хочу отключить это и просто перейти к отладке.
Перейдите в раздел «Инструменты/Параметры». Выберите «Проекты», вкладку «Общие». Снимите флажок «Всегда строить проект перед запуском».
Это не то, что вы действительно хотите, так как ваш исходный код может стать несовместимым с двоичным кодом. Вот почему это соблюдается.
Я хотел бы отключить автоматическую сборку. У меня огромный исходный код (движок webkit), и я хотел бы отлаживать снова и снова, сохраняя точки останова в разных местах. Время, затрачиваемое на начало сборки, будет около 1 минуты, и я бы не хотел, чтобы он строился каждый раз, несмотря на то, что я не изменял код. – Bharathwaaj
Если вы не модифицируете сборку, ничего не нужно перестраивать? –
@Frank, Это должно быть так, но это не всегда так. Я не знаю, является ли это вопросом афера, но make-файлы моей компании всегда были перестроены, что было довольно неприятно. Совсем недавно у нас был мастер makefile, который изменил make-файлы так, чтобы они не перестраивались каждый раз. С нашей конкретной проблемой у нас были некоторые фиктивные цели, которые копировали файлы, заставляя каждый раз перестраивать. – Chance
Awesome. Благодаря! – Bharathwaaj
Элемент меню, вероятно, был удален или переименован. Обновите ответ для QtCreator 3.5.1 и выше. –
Теперь он находится в разделе «Создание и запуск» «Параметры». –